Fractionalized time reversal, parity and charge conjugation symmetry in topological superconductor: a possible origin of three generations of neutrinos and mass mixing

Published 12 Aug 2013 in hep-ph, cond-mat.str-el, and hep-th | (1308.2488v2)

Abstract: The existence of three generations of neutrinos(charged leptons/quarks) and their mass mixing are deep mysteries of our universe. Recently, Majorana's spirit returns in modern condensed matter physics -- in the context of topological Majorana zero modes in certain classes of topological superconductors(TSCs). In this paper, we attempt to investigate the topological nature of the neutrino by assuming that a relativistic Majorana fermion can be divided into four topological Majorana zero modes at cutoff energy scale, e.g. planck scale. We begin with an exactly solvable $1$D lattice model which realizes a T<sup>2=−1T<sup>2=-1 time reversal symmetry protected TSC, and show that a pair of topological Majorana zero modes can realize a T<sup>4=−1T<sup>4=-1 time reversal symmetry.Moreover, we find that a pair of topological Majorana zero modes can also realize a P<sup>4=−1P<sup>4=-1 parity symmetry and even a nontrivial C‾<sup>4=−1\overline C<sup>4=-1 charge conjugation symmetry. Next, we argue that the origin of three generations of neutrinos(charged leptons and quarks) can be naturally explained as three distinguishable ways of forming a pair of complex fermions(with opposite spin polarizations) out of four topological Majorana zero modes, characterized by the T<sup>4=−1T<sup>4=-1, (TP)<sup>4=−1(TP)<sup>4=-1 and (TC‾)<sup>4=−1(T \overline C)<sup>4=-1 fractionalized symmetries that each complex fermion carries at cutoff energy scale. Finally, we use a semiclassical approach to compute the neutrino mass mixing matrix at leading order(LO), e.g., in the absence of CPCP violation correction. We obtain θ12=31.7<sup>∘,</sup>θ23=45<sup>∘\theta_{12}=31.7<sup>\circ,</sup> \theta_{23}=45<sup>\circ and θ13=0<sup>∘\theta_{13}=0<sup>\circ(the golden ratio pattern), which is consistent with an A5A_5 flavor symmetry pattern. We further predict an exact mass ratio of the three mass eigenstates of neutrinos with m1/m3=m2/m3=3/5m_1/m_3=m_2/m_3=3/\sqrt{5} and an effective mass of neutrinoless double beta decay m0νββ=m1/5m_{0\nu\beta\beta}=m_1/\sqrt{5}.
